What the CMS Data Shows About Blue Cross and Blue Shield of Louisiana

Blue Cross and Blue Shield of Louisiana is registered with the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services as a Medicare Advantage Organization and, in the 2026 contract year, markets 12 distinct plans across 50 states and 3,185 counties. The contracts sit inside the Louisiana Health Service & Indemnity Company corporate family, which matters for quality measurement because CMS aggregates many Star Rating measures at the parent-organization level before applying the contract-level bonus payment rules. CMS-reported enrollment across this issuer's MA plans is not disclosed in the public file for the 2026 plan year, a figure drawn from the same Monthly Enrollment by Contract/Plan/State/County Report used by Medicare researchers.

On quality, Blue Cross and Blue Shield of Louisiana carries a weighted mean CMS Star Rating of 4.21 out of 5 across its Medicare Advantage book, with 0 contracts earning the top 5-star tier. The star score is not a marketing claim, it is a composite CMS calculates from more than 40 individual measures spanning preventive care delivery, chronic-condition management, patient safety, member-experience surveys (CAHPS), appeals handling, and plan-operations metrics. Contracts above 4 stars trigger federal Quality Bonus Payments, a rebate mechanism that insurers typically re-invest into supplemental benefits such as dental, vision, hearing, over-the-counter allowances, and fitness programs, which is why two plans from the same issuer can look very different on extras depending on which contract they fall under.

The product mix shown below - Local PPO, HMO POS, HMO - determines how beneficiaries access care. HMO plans keep cost-sharing low but lock to in-network providers; local and regional PPOs relax that at higher copays; and Special Needs Plans (SNPs) add disease-specific formulary and care-management features for chronic conditions, duals, or institutional residents. Before enrolling, verify that Blue Cross and Blue Shield of Louisiana's plan is offered in your specific county, that your preferred providers are in network, and that your prescriptions appear on the plan's current formulary.
